21 Thus says the Lord: (A)“Take heed to yourselves, and bear no burden on the Sabbath day, nor bring it in by the gates of Jerusalem; 22 nor carry a burden out of your houses on the Sabbath day, nor do any work, but hallow the Sabbath day, as I (B)commanded your fathers. 23 (C)But they did not obey nor incline their ear, but [a]made their neck stiff, that they might not hear nor receive instruction.

24 “And it shall be, (D)if you heed Me carefully,” says the Lord, “to bring no burden through the gates of this city on the (E)Sabbath day, but hallow the Sabbath day, to do no work in it, 25 (F)then shall enter the gates of this city kings and princes sitting on the throne of David, riding in chariots and on horses, they and their princes, accompanied by the men of Judah and the inhabitants of Jerusalem; and this city shall remain forever. 26 And they shall come from the cities of Judah and from (G)the places around Jerusalem, from the land of Benjamin and from (H)the [b]lowland, from the mountains and from (I)the [c]South, bringing burnt offerings and sacrifices, grain offerings and incense, bringing (J)sacrifices of praise to the house of the Lord.

27 “But if you will not heed Me to hallow the Sabbath day, such as not carrying a burden when entering the gates of Jerusalem on the Sabbath day, then (K)I will kindle a fire in its gates, (L)and it shall devour the palaces of Jerusalem, and it shall not be (M)quenched.” ’ ”
